If you're running a cleaning business and shopping for software, Housecall Pro has probably shown up in your search results more than once. It's one of the most well-known names in home service management, and for good reason — it's a mature platform with a wide feature set. But "well-known" doesn't always mean "right for you," especially if you're a solo operator or small team watching every dollar. That's where ShineBook enters the picture: a free, offline-first app designed specifically for cleaning professionals. Let's break down how they actually compare.
Quick Comparison
- Price: ShineBook is completely free. Housecall Pro starts at $59/month and goes up to $199/month for its premium tier.
- Account required: ShineBook requires no account or sign-up. Housecall Pro requires account creation and an active subscription.
- Offline access: ShineBook works 100% offline with no internet needed. Housecall Pro is cloud-based and requires a connection for most features.
- Industry focus: ShineBook is built specifically for cleaning businesses. Housecall Pro serves plumbers, electricians, HVAC techs, cleaners, and dozens of other trades.
- Team size sweet spot: ShineBook is ideal for solo operators and small teams. Housecall Pro is built for growing businesses with multiple technicians.
- Platform: ShineBook is available on iOS via the App Store. Housecall Pro offers iOS, Android, and web apps.
- Data privacy: ShineBook stores everything locally on your device. Housecall Pro stores your data on their cloud servers.
Those bullet points tell the broad story, but the details matter. Let's dig into each area.
Pricing
This is where the difference between ShineBook and Housecall Pro is most dramatic, so let's be straightforward about it.
Housecall Pro offers three tiers. The Basic plan starts at $59 per month (billed annually) and gives you scheduling, dispatching, invoicing, and payment processing. The Essentials plan runs around $129 per month and adds features like QuickBooks integration, recurring jobs, and employee GPS tracking. The MAX plan costs $199 per month and includes advanced reporting, open API access, and dedicated account support. If you pay monthly instead of annually, prices are higher.
Over a full year, even the cheapest Housecall Pro plan costs you $708. The mid-tier plan runs $1,548 per year. For a cleaning business pulling in six figures with a full team of employees, those numbers might make perfect sense — the features at higher tiers can genuinely save time and reduce admin overhead. But for a solo cleaner doing $3,000 to $5,000 a month in revenue, $59 to $199 per month is a real chunk of your operating budget.
ShineBook costs nothing. There's no free trial that expires. No feature gates that pressure you to upgrade. No credit card on file. You download it from the App Store and start using it. That's it. For someone who's just starting a cleaning business and trying to keep overhead minimal, the difference between zero and $708 per year is significant.
To be fair, Housecall Pro does offer a free basic tier that lets you manage a very limited number of jobs. But it's designed as a taste of the platform, not a long-term solution. Most users outgrow it quickly and face the same subscription decision.
Features
Let's give credit where it's due: Housecall Pro is feature-rich. It offers online booking, automated marketing emails, a customer portal, GPS tracking for field technicians, QuickBooks and other integrations, payment processing, review management, and detailed business analytics. If you're managing a team of ten cleaners across a city and need to dispatch, route, and track everyone in real time, Housecall Pro has built tools for that workflow.
It also handles things like automated "on my way" texts to customers, postcard marketing campaigns, and integration with platforms like Google Local Services. These are genuinely useful features for service businesses at a certain scale.
ShineBook takes a different approach. Instead of trying to be everything to every trade, it focuses on the core tools that solo cleaning operators and small teams actually use every day:
- Client management: Keep your customer list organized with addresses, contact details, and notes about preferences and access instructions.
- Job scheduling: Plan your days and weeks with a clean, simple scheduling view built around how cleaning jobs actually work.
- Invoicing: Create and track invoices without needing a separate accounting tool or monthly subscription.
- Checklists: Build reusable cleaning checklists so you never miss a task, whether it's a standard weekly clean or a deep clean.
- Business tracking: Monitor your income and job history to understand how your business is performing over time.
Where Housecall Pro gives you a sprawling dashboard with dozens of menu items, ShineBook gives you a focused toolkit you can learn in minutes. There's no onboarding video series, no training period, no complexity to manage. You open the app and get to work.
The trade-off is real, though. ShineBook doesn't offer automated marketing, third-party integrations, team GPS tracking, or a customer-facing booking portal. If those are features you need right now, Housecall Pro delivers them. But if you're honest about what you actually use day to day, many solo operators find that scheduling, invoicing, and client management cover 90% of their needs.
Want to try ShineBook for free? Download on the App Store — no account needed, works 100% offline.
Offline & Privacy
This is ShineBook's standout advantage, and it's worth understanding why it matters in practice.
Housecall Pro is a cloud-based platform. Your data lives on their servers, your app needs an internet connection to function properly, and your business information is subject to their privacy policy and terms of service. For most users, this works fine — you're online most of the time anyway. But there are real scenarios where it becomes a problem.
Cleaning professionals frequently work in basements, older buildings, rural properties, and large homes where cell signal drops to nothing. If you need to check a client's access code, review their cleaning notes, or mark a job complete, a cloud-dependent app leaves you stuck. You end up scribbling things on paper and updating the app later, which defeats the purpose of having the software in the first place.
ShineBook works entirely offline. Every piece of data — your client list, your schedule, your invoices, your checklists — is stored locally on your device. No syncing delays, no loading spinners, no "connection lost" errors. You pull out your phone, and your information is right there, instantly, regardless of where you are.
The privacy angle matters too. With ShineBook, your client data never leaves your device. There's no cloud database that could be breached, no third-party analytics tracking your business patterns, and no company mining your customer list for marketing insights. Your business data is yours alone. For cleaners who handle sensitive client information — home access codes, alarm system details, personal scheduling patterns — that's a meaningful level of protection.
This also means ShineBook doesn't require an account. No email address, no password, no personal information handed over just to manage your cleaning schedule. You download the app and it's ready. If you've ever been frustrated by apps that demand account creation before you can even see what they do, ShineBook's approach is refreshing.
Who Should Use Housecall Pro
Being honest about this: Housecall Pro is the better choice for certain businesses, and pretending otherwise wouldn't help you make a good decision.
If you're running a cleaning company with five or more technicians, Housecall Pro's dispatching, GPS tracking, and team management tools are genuinely valuable. Coordinating multiple people across a city is a fundamentally different challenge than managing your own solo schedule, and Housecall Pro was built for that complexity.
If your business depends on online booking — meaning customers find you through Google, visit your site, and book directly through a scheduling widget — Housecall Pro's online booking portal and integration with Google Local Services can drive real revenue. ShineBook doesn't offer this.
If you need deep accounting integration, specifically automatic two-way sync with QuickBooks or similar platforms, Housecall Pro handles this well. For businesses doing enough volume that manual bookkeeping becomes a bottleneck, this integration saves hours every month. If you're looking for ways to strengthen your financial management, that level of automation can be worth the subscription cost.
And if you're actively investing in automated marketing — follow-up emails, review requests, postcard campaigns — Housecall Pro bundles these tools in a way that would otherwise require separate subscriptions to multiple services.
In short, Housecall Pro earns its price tag for growing, multi-person cleaning companies that need automation, integration, and team coordination. The monthly cost is an investment that pays for itself at scale.
Who Should Use ShineBook
ShineBook was designed for a different reality — the one where most cleaning professionals actually live.
If you're a solo cleaner or running a small operation with one or two helpers, ShineBook fits your workflow without asking you to pay for features you'll never touch. You don't need GPS tracking when you're the only one driving to jobs. You don't need a dispatching dashboard when your "team" is you and maybe one part-timer.
If you're just getting started and need to keep costs at zero while you build your client base, ShineBook lets you run a professional operation from day one without adding a recurring expense. Every dollar matters when you're in growth mode, and spending $59 to $199 per month on software before you've established steady income is a gamble not everyone can afford.
If you value simplicity and want to spend your time cleaning, not learning software, ShineBook's focused design means you'll be productive within minutes of downloading it. There's no training curve, no webinars to watch, no settings to configure. The app stays out of your way and lets you focus on the work.
If you work in areas with unreliable internet — rural clients, older commercial buildings, basement-level offices — ShineBook's offline-first architecture means your tools are always available. Your business doesn't pause because of a weak signal.
And if you care about privacy and data ownership, ShineBook is one of the few business tools that keeps everything on your device. In an era where most apps monetize your data in ways you never fully understand, that's worth something.
ShineBook also fits well alongside other focused tools for independent service professionals. If you also offer lawn care or landscaping, LawnBook provides the same offline-first approach tailored to that industry. And for tracking your time and managing the financial side of self-employment, Stintly is a solid companion for freelancers and small business owners who want clarity on where their hours and money go.
The Bottom Line
Housecall Pro and ShineBook serve different needs at different stages of business growth. Comparing them isn't about declaring a winner — it's about finding the right fit for where you are right now.
Housecall Pro is a powerful, mature platform that justifies its cost for multi-person cleaning companies ready to invest in automation, marketing, and team management. If you're at that stage, it's a strong choice with a proven track record.
ShineBook is the right tool for solo operators and small teams who need reliable, focused software without the price tag, the complexity, or the internet dependency. It does fewer things, but it does them well, and it costs you nothing to find out if it's the right fit.
The smart move? Start with ShineBook. Get your business organized, build your client base, and develop your scheduling and efficiency habits. If you grow to the point where you need team dispatching, automated marketing, and deep integrations, Housecall Pro will still be there. But many cleaning professionals find that a simple, reliable, free tool is all they ever needed — and the money they save goes straight back into growing their business.
The best business software is the one that helps you work without getting in the way. For thousands of solo cleaning professionals, that's ShineBook — free, offline, and built for exactly what you do.